The Sun Has Long Been Set

The sun has long been set,
The stars are out by twos and threes,
The little birds are piping yet
Among the bushes and trees;
There's a cuckoo, and one or two thrushes,
And a far-off wind that rushes,
And a sound of water that gushes,
And the cuckoo's sovereign cry
Fills all the hollow of the sky.

Note on Moonlight by Wallace Stevens The one moonlight, in the simple-colored night, Like a plain poet revolving in his mind The sameness of his various universe, Shines on the mere objectiveness of things. It is as if being was to be observed, As if, among the possible purposes Of what one sees, the purpose that comes first, The surface, is the purpose to be seen, The property of the moon, what it evokes. It is to disclose the essential presence, say, Of a mountain, expanded and elevated almost Into a sense, an object the less; or else To disclose in the figure waiting on the road An object the more, an undetermined form Between the slouchings of a gunman and a lover, A gesture in the dark, a fear one feels In the great vistas of night air, that takes this form, In the arbors that are as if of Saturn-star. So, then, this warm, wide, weatherless quietude Is active with a power, an inherent life, In spite of the mere objectiveness of things, Like a cloud-cap in the corner of a looking-glass, A change of color in the plain poet's mind, Night and silence disturbed by an interior sound. The one moonlight, the various universe, intended So much just to be seen --- a purpose, empty Perhaps, absurd perhaps, but at least a purpose, Certain and ever more fresh. Ah! Certain, for sure...
